Leading textile and branded apparel player Arvind Ltd on Thursday reported a 1 per cent increase in net profit and 7 per cent in revenues in 2012-13 ended March 31, compared to the corresponding period last fiscal.

While the sales revenue was Rs 5,293 crore (Rs 4,925 crore), PAT stood at Rs 248 crore (Rs 245 crore), the company said in a statement here.

In the fourth quarter of 2012-13, Arvind’s revenues were up by 10 per cent at Rs 1,406 crore (Rs 1,278 crore) and net profit by 13 per cent at Rs 76 crore (Rs 67 crore).

 The board has recommended a dividend of 16.5 per cent for 2012-13 as against 10 per cent for the previous year.

Commenting on the results, Jayesh Shah, Director and Chief Financial Officer, said the results were achieved in the backdrop of a challenging macroeconomic environment with high inflation and weak consumer sentiment as well as the unforeseen event of a labour strike in the first quarter. “Currently, all the business verticals are performing well and based on the growth momentum they have attained, we hope to grow by 20 per cent during 2013-14.”
